On Mon, Jun 27, 2011 at 3:30 PM, Thom Brown <thom@linux.com> wrote: > On 25 June 2011 12:40, Thom Brown <thom@linux.com> wrote: >> Hi, >> >> I'm using PgAdmin III 1.14.0 beta 1 on 64-bit OSX 10.6.8, and whenever >> I type an opening parenthesis in the SQL Editor and attempt to use a >> newline it crashes the whole application. This happens regardless as >> to whether the newline is immediately after opening, or has additional >> text after it. I've tested the same thing on the current stable >> version on Debian, and on a freshly compiled version from an >> up-to-date Git clone, also on Debian, but can't recreate it. >> >> It looks like a segfault as I'm getting this in the crash report: >> >> Exception Type: EXC_BAD_ACCESS (SIGSEGV) >> Exception Codes: KERN_PROTECTION_FAILURE at 0x00000000bf7ff4dc >> Crashed Thread: 0 Dispatch queue: com.apple.main-thread >> >> I've also attached the stack trace. > > Anyone able to reproduce this? That was fixed here: http://git.postgresql.org/gitweb?p=pgadmin3.git;a=commitdiff;h=467e0d9072f15bb1d45a1374b5f713287d8d2a7c -- Dave Page Blog: http://pgsnake.blogspot.com Twitter: @pgsnake EnterpriseDB UK: http://www.enterprisedb.com The Enterprise PostgreSQL Company
